How much harddrive space does a PS3 have? There are several original PlayStation 3 hardware models, which are commonly referred to by the size of their included hard disk drive: 20, 40, 60, 80, or 160 GB. What is coroutines in Unity?

What is coroutines in Unity? A coroutine is a function that allows pausing its execution and resuming from the same point after a condition is met. What is a Foursquare style house?

What is a Foursquare style house? The American Foursquare is a two-story house with a rectangular footprint and a front porch that runs along the full width of the house.
